When I sorted my SU! sets recently, there were a good many boxed up to make room for all the new stamps I hope to purchase (all in good time). A few special or particularly useful sets remained on the shelves, and Toile Blossoms was one of them.
Stella's card is relatively unadorned today, save for the ribbon and stitching -- just soft and sweet, like Stella, herself. I watercolored the image with Stampin' Up! inks. The oval was stamped with the SU! Sanded background before adding the Flourishes sentiment in Chocolate Chip.
It's a short post today, but I hope you enjoy the card. Thank you so much for your time. Take care, and have a very Ruby Tuesday!
Stamps: Toile Blossoms, Sanded (both SU!), Thinking of You (Flourishes) Paper: Prism Suede Brown Light, So Saffron, watercolor, Neenah Classic Solar White, BasicGrey Stella Ruby designer paper Ink: Palette Umber, Chocolate Chip, So Saffron, Regal Rose, Rose Red, Sage Shadow, Handsome Hunter Accessories: Ribbon, SU! large oval punch, Scotch brand foam mounting tape
